The coach was asked about the sporting directors and their situation

Xavi Hernández spoke about the provisional situation of the club's sporting management in the run-up to the Catalan derby to be played this Sunday at the RCDE Stadium and the work carried out by Mateu Alemany and Jordi Cruyff in the last two seasons, as well as the possible incorporation of Deco da Souza as a new sporting director.

The Barcelona coach spoke to the media after the training session at the Ciutat Esportiva Joan Gamper in the press conference prior to Sunday's derby, which is crucial for both teams, although with very different objectives: to win the title for the Blaugrana and to avoid relegation for the Blue and Whites.

On Alemany, Xavi said: "We are losing a very important asset. I have been very happy with him, he has been crucial in the restructuring of the club. It has been a pleasure to work with Mateu. He is an important loss, but it is a personal decision that has to be accepted. I wish him all the best, he will still be working with us until the summer.

The discourse was similar with regard to the sporting director, Jordi Cruyff, although in this case his future is still undefined. "I can say the same as with Mateu. He is a loyal, valid and capable person. He has to decide how the sporting structure will look, but until now he has been a transcendental piece. He has helped me a lot. Whether he stays or goes, I have to thank him for what he has helped me with. We are focused on winning the league, but with the departure of Mateu [Alemany] we will have to see how the sporting management will be".

For the same reason, he didn't want to assess that Deco could be the new head of the sporting management. "It's not the time to talk about it, there's nothing official. The only thing that exists at the moment is that Mateu Alemany will leave at the end of the season," added Xavi.
